在分娩室的非侵入性开放肺部策略:随机对照试验 (OpenCPAP-DR)
Nuray Duman1, Mehtap Durukan Tosun2, Funda Tuzun1
1Department of Neonatology, School of Medicine, Dokuz Eylul University, Izmir, Turkey.
European journal of pediatrics
|November 17, 2025
概括
在鼻腔连续正气道压力 (nCPAP) 中,较高的初始正气末呼气压 (PEEP) 可能会改善非常早产婴儿的氧化. 标准的nCPAP通常需要增加压力以达到氧和目标.
科学领域:
- 新生儿的呼吸系统支持.
- 儿科重症监护 儿科重症监护 儿科重症监护
- 肺部生理学 肺部生理学
背景情况:
- 对于非常早产婴儿早期的nCPAP,没有确定的基于证据的PEEP水平.
- 在分娩室稳定nCPAP时,在目标未实现时,优先增加氧气压力.
研究的目的:
- 为了比较个性化的nCPAP与不同的PEEP水平.
- 评估对非常早产婴儿的心率,SpO2和表面活性剂需求的影响.
- 在5分钟和10分钟时评估SpO2/FiO2比率和氧和指数 (OSI).
主要方法:
- 在分娩室和新生儿重症监护室进行多中心随机对照试验.
- 妊娠31周以下的婴儿随机选择标准 (6cmH2O) 或开放式CPAP (8cmH2O).
- 如果没有达到目标,压力升级;FiO2定位;如果FiO2>40%,使用NIPPV/表面活性剂.
主要成果:
- 在标准CPAP组中需要更高的PEEP升级.
- 在5分钟或10分钟后,SpO2/FiO2比率没有差异.
- 在开放式CPAP组中,由于压力增加,OSI较高.
结论:
- 在6cmH2O时启动nCPAP经常需要对非常早产婴儿进行升级.
- 较高的初始PEEP可能有助于在分娩室的肺部招募.
- 需要进一步研究个性化,更高的初始PEEP.

Oxygen therapy is a pivotal aspect of medical care, particularly for patients with respiratory ailments. Two prominent oxygen-delivering systems include the Venturi mask and the transtracheal oxygen catheter.
Venturi Mask
The Venturi mask, named after the Venturi effect, is designed to deliver precise oxygen concentrations. It consists of a large tube with an oxygen inlet that narrows down, causing a pressure drop that pulls air in through adjustable side ports. The mask is a lightweight,...
